          How Data Integrity Manages Address Standardization

          How Data Integrity Manages Address Standardization

          Incorrectly formatted addresses are costly and can lead to undeliverable mail. Address standardization in Data Integrity helps you avoid incorrectly formatted addresses by making updates based on the specific standards of your locale's postal authority. This includes city names, street abbreviations, and more.

          The only requirement is selecting your base country.

          Schedule one-time or recurring address standardization updates to ensure that your constituent addresses meet local postal service standards. Address standardization changes the Address on the Household Account; unlike NPSP address verification, address standardization doesn't create a new Address record.

          In addition to address standardization, you can also use address verification in NPSP to see if addresses exist when you try to add them. However, using both services may be more costly.
